Míkovice depot
The Míkovice Depot (also Hortfund von Míkovice ) is a depot find of the Early Bronze Age Aunjetitz culture from Míkovice , a district of Kralupy nad Vltavou in Středočeský kraj , Czech Republic . It dates between 2000 and 1800 BC. The deposit is now in the Čáslav Museum .
Find history
The depot was first mentioned in 1891. It was discovered while plowing. The date of the find and the exact location are unknown. Another depot comes from the neighboring town of Minice and dates back to the same period.
composition
The depot consists of a bronze eyelet neck ring and the fragment of another deformed specimen.
